What is the likelihood of getting into an Ivy League school? What would increase your chances? There used to be no greater importance in American higher education than to go to an Ivy League college or university. Unfortunately, there are some major challenges involved in applying to these schools due to the tremendous competition from other exceptional students applying from all over the world. What do you think of a school that rejects the majority of students who apply with a perfect SAT score? What do you think of a university that rejects more than 20,000 students every year? Although there are these increasingly overbearing statistics, parents still push for an Ivy League or other big name school. Evidently, it is time for students to educate themselves and their parents on what extremely competitive means in higher education today. A great education is offered at hundreds of schools, but only some attract this level of attention. Remember, your grades from high school go with you to college, therefore as a student, you wouldn’t want to screw something like this up.
